Molycorp Inc., owner of the largest rare-earth deposit outside of China, fell the most in nine months after saying it may sell $230 million of shares to help fill a potential funding gap after output fell behind schedule.

Molycorp dropped 21 percent to $5.58 at the close in New York, the biggest decline since January.
